Mon Mariola writes:
> I use Declude 2.0.6 for SmarterMail with Valid Service Agreement.
>
> I have some problem with Declude by some emails with virus are not
captured.
>
> In the folder spool I view archives hixxxx.log with this text:
> --------------------
> 09/14/2006 18:54:40 63104843 *** License not in compliance, Declude is
NOT
> processing your email *** Please contact Declude technical support at
> 978-499-2933
> --------------------
>
> And "declude -diag" shows the text: Server Error, please run
'Declude -diag'
> again please.
>
> What is happening?
